@fastbit66

Does this help ?

-----
Video output
The current U-Boot version supports video output from:
- onboard SM502 VGA port
- Radeon card on PCI slot
- Radeon card on PCI-Express slot
To change the preferred video output, select it from the Video Option U-Boot menu.
To suppress most of the boot messages, select Silent in the Console U-Boot menu.
-----

Cold boot your SAM and hold down SPACE, then you'l be in Uboot menu.

Choose the Radeon in the menu !! I believe it will tehn boot al the way using the radeon output.

I too got stuck at the boot screen (on Sam 460).

My solution was to boot into update 6 from the hard drive as normal, prep and format the new partition for FE, run the installer (installing into the new partition), jig the boot priorities and reboot. I went through a bit of testing to make sure that kickstart and WB were successfully installed into the new partition, but it seems to have worked ok.

@Metalheart

Quote:
Does anyone know how to get the picture previews in WB ?


I had to get help finding it too.... if it was a snake it would have bit me, because now it seems obvious. Heh heh.

In Workbench Window menu.... Show all files in a directory. Then Show Previews. It is more useful if view is set to icons rather than text.

Also, you can set size of thumbnails and even location of cache (I did both, making them bigger) in Preferences/Workbench preferences/Icons/Preview tab.
